rr Marcus Rashford Champions ‘In-the-Box’ Campaign for Lifeshare: A Touching Endeavor by the Manchester United Icon
Marcus Rashford, a Football player for Manchester United and England, made the “In-the-Box” to raise money for three homeless groups in Manchester: Barnabus, Centerpoint, and Lifeshare.
People all over the world are being asked to fill a shoebox with Christmas gifts for people who need them the most. Along with Selfridges Manchester Exchange (1, Exchange Square Central, Corporation St, Manchester, M3 1BD), the box drop will help support the campaign. It will be on the first floor of the menswear department and will be staffed from 12:00 to 18:00, Monday through Sunday.
“With the help of my family, I put together and gave away a bunch of gift boxes for people in need in Manchester last year.” Because I had just been to one of the most satisfying events of the year, I was determined that this time’s activities would reach more people. For Christmas 2023, I’m thrilled to have Selfridges Manchester Exchange on board as a partner to help me reach my goal.
I love my town so much and am thankful for all the help it has given me over the years. This is my chance to help people who might not have the best Christmas otherwise.
I hope that a lot of other people want to join in too, so that we can all make a big difference.
Robin Toal, a trustee for Lifeshare, said, “We’re thrilled that Marcus Rashford has chosen to support an attacking trident of @LifeshareUK, @centrepointuk, and @BarnabusMcr with his exciting “In-the-box” campaign.” His help will really help people who are homeless or poor this Christmas.
